单选题

执行指令时,将每一节指令都分解为取指、分析和执行三步,已知取指时间t取指=5△t,分析时间t分析= 2△t,执行时间t执行= 3△t如果按照[执行]K、[分析]K+1、[取指]K+2重叠的流水线方式执行指令,从头到尾执行完500条指令需(     )△t。

【正确答案】 B
【答案解析】

流水线执行时间=流水线建立时间+(n-1)*流水线周期=5+2+3+(500-1)*5=2505。